Output 65b425cc8a3fffd548df88be633b43ed677cd950a957e334fe95a86aee494427:0

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 093243ecd8fc0436fee0d6522c7d13da439ab015 OP_EQUALVERIFY OP_CHECKSIG
address
1qdJDwF9AHhFG2TNBMJKcwiPrZpTYxEYc
transaction
65b425cc8a3fffd548df88be633b43ed677cd950a957e334fe95a86aee494427
spent
true